An Advanced Skill Certificate in AI Privacy and Security in Schools equips educators and IT professionals with the crucial knowledge to navigate the complex landscape of artificial intelligence in educational settings. This program focuses on practical application and addresses the ethical considerations inherent in deploying AI technologies within schools.
Learning outcomes include a comprehensive understanding of AI algorithms used in education, data privacy regulations (like FERPA and COPPA), and best practices for securing sensitive student data. Participants will gain proficiency in risk assessment, incident response, and developing robust AI privacy policies tailored to the school environment. Data security and ethical AI implementation are central themes.
